Herramientas digitales de planificación urbana, gestión de riesgos y participación pública. Caso de estudio: Bajos de Haina

Abstract

Resumen (español) Libro de resultados del proyecto FONDOCYT 2023-1-3A13-0725 (MESCYT, República Dominicana), ejecutado entre 2023 y 2025 por el consorcio Arcoíris RD · TECCA Caribe · BARNA Management School. La investigación aborda la hipótesis de la gobernanza digital catalítica frente a la meramente amplificatoria: cuándo la tecnología transforma los procesos de planificación y cuándo solo reproduce sus asimetrías. El caso de estudio es Bajos de Haina, municipio costero de 100,527 habitantes (Distrito Municipal) en la provincia de San Cristóbal, sometido a alta vulnerabilidad climática e industrial por su ubicación aledaña a la refinería nacional y a zonas inundables. La metodología opera en tres escalas articuladas (16 manzanas, 3 barrios, 1 municipio) y combina diagnóstico multiescalar con 155 encuestas domiciliarias (Survey123), levantamiento físico con drones y LIDAR, cartografía histórica y análisis normativo. Los principales productos son: Normativa urbanística por tipologías de manzana: propuesta regulatoria para seis tipologías (residencial pura, mixta comercial, mixta dotacional, institucional, mixta institucional, tripartita). Observatorio Municipal de Planificación Urbana (OPU): diseño del sistema integrado de monitoreo e indicadores de vulnerabilidad urbana. Ecosistema de herramientas digitales g-locales: dashboard de indicadores, Reporta.do, Mapeo mi Barrio y Cerrando Brechas. Seminario-Taller de Planificación Urbana Dominicana (PUD, octubre 2024): sistematización de tres mesas temáticas: ordenamiento territorial, gestión de riesgos y participación ciudadana. El libro aporta evidencia aplicada sobre la implementación de instrumentos digitales de planificación urbana en municipios pequeños caribeños bajo restricciones fiscales, institucionales y de capacidades técnicas locales. Abstract (English) Book of results of the project FONDOCYT 2023-1-3A13-0725 (MESCYT, Dominican Republic), carried out from 2023 to 2025 by the consortium Arcoíris RD · TECCA Caribe · BARNA Management School. The research addresses the hypothesis of catalytic versus merely amplificatory digital governance: when technology transforms planning processes, and when it only reproduces their asymmetries. The case study is Bajos de Haina, a coastal municipality of 100,527 inhabitants (Municipal District) in San Cristóbal province, facing severe climate and industrial vulnerability due to its proximity to the national oil refinery and to flood-prone areas. The methodology operates at three articulated scales (16 urban blocks, 3 neighbourhoods, 1 municipality) and combines multi-scale diagnosis with 155 household surveys (Survey123), drone and LIDAR surveying, historical cartography, and regulatory analysis. The main deliverables are: Urban land-use regulation by block typologies: a regulatory framework for six typologies (pure residential, commercial mixed, amenity mixed, institutional, institutional mixed, tripartite). Municipal Urban Planning Observatory (OPU): design of an integrated monitoring system with urban vulnerability indicators. G-local digital ecosystem: indicator dashboard, Reporta.do, Mapeo mi Barrio (community mapping) and Cerrando Brechas (gap-closing platform). Dominican Urban Planning Seminar-Workshop (PUD, October 2024): systematisation of three thematic sessions: territorial planning, risk management, and citizen participation. The book provides applied evidence on the implementation of digital planning instruments in small Caribbean municipalities under fiscal, institutional, and technical capacity constraints.
